In this article I will show you how to use the 'Extract Text By Pattern' component in the Forms (Web) Project Type If you have a need to find a value within string you can use the following: Extract Text By Pattern Class: LogicBase.Components.Default.Process.RegEx.ExtractTextByPattern Library: LogicBase.Components.Default.dll Publisher: Symantec Corporation https://www-secure.symantec.com/connect/articles/extract-text-pattern Example: ((## Retry Tag:25)) BEGIN TAG END ((## Retry Tag: 25 )) This will find the first occurrence. I created a variable for the Start and End Tag and passed it the data I needed to search in. If you know the length of the tag, say it’s a GUID you could untick ‘Use Pattern For End’ and hardcode the length
